maniacdevnull posted:

no, for crashplan it looks like they only store the ciphertext and don't have the key at all. at the highest setting, you are responsible for it, and if you lose it ur fukd, but the flip side is they don't have it when they get hacked either

it looks like backblaze says the same thing though? i'm confused about what the issue is

honestly they're not that different, my understanding is that backblaze has a better client and doesn't cap your upload, but crashplan also backs up network drives so if you have a home nas, you have the option to back that up

any online backup is better than nothing so just get going!!
